可视化表单设计器:在GitHub上的最佳实践

什么是可视化表单设计器?

可视化表单设计器是一个允许用户通过图形界面创建和定制表单的工具。与传统的编写代码方式不同,用户可以通过拖拽组件、调整属性和设置规则,直观地构建复杂的表单。这种方式大大降低了表单开发的门槛,使得不具备专业技术的用户也能轻松使用。

可视化表单设计器的优势

  • 用户友好:可视化表单设计器提供图形界面,使得表单设计变得简单直观。
  • 实时预览:设计过程中可以实时预览,便于调整和修改。
  • 高度自定义:支持多种字段类型和样式,用户可以根据需求进行个性化定制。
  • 开源社区支持:大部分可视化表单设计器项目都是开源的,用户可以在GitHub上获取源代码和社区支持。

如何在GitHub上找到可视化表单设计器项目

要在GitHub上找到可视化表单设计器项目,可以使用以下步骤:

  1. 访问GitHub官网https://github.com
  2. 在搜索框中输入“可视化表单设计器”或“form builder”。
  3. 筛选和浏览相关项目,根据星标、活跃度等进行选择。

重点推荐的可视化表单设计器项目

以下是一些在GitHub上颇受欢迎的可视化表单设计器项目:

  • Form.io:一个功能强大的开源表单和数据管理平台,提供灵活的表单构建器和API。
  • React Hook Form:针对React的表单库,支持可视化设计,用户可以快速创建复杂的表单。
  • JotForm:提供一系列强大的表单组件和模板,用户可以根据需要自由组合。

如何使用可视化表单设计器

使用可视化表单设计器通常可以通过以下步骤实现:

  1. 选择一个合适的设计器:根据个人需求选择一款适合的可视化表单设计器。
  2. 创建新表单:通过设计器的界面创建新表单,通常会提供模板供用户选择。
  3. 添加字段和组件:利用拖拽方式添加各种字段,例如文本框、下拉菜单、单选框等。
  4. 设置属性:为每个字段设置相应的属性,比如是否必填、字段类型、验证规则等。
  5. 保存和发布:完成设计后,保存并发布表单,通常会生成一个可以嵌入到网页的链接或代码。

开发可视化表单设计器的技术栈

开发可视化表单设计器需要掌握一些前端技术:

  • HTML/CSS:用于构建用户界面。
  • JavaScript:处理用户交互逻辑。
  • 框架:如React、Vue或Angular等,可加速开发过程。
  • 后端技术:如Node.js或Python,用于数据存储和处理。

常见问题解答(FAQ)

1. 可视化表单设计器是免费的还是付费的?

大部分可视化表单设计器是免费的,特别是开源项目。用户可以自由使用和修改源代码,但有些提供额外功能的付费版本可能需要订阅或购买。

2. 如何将可视化表单设计器集成到现有项目中?

可以通过文档提供的API或SDK将可视化表单设计器嵌入到现有项目中。大部分设计器会提供详细的集成指南。

3. 我可以自定义表单的样式吗?

是的,大部分可视化表单设计器都支持样式自定义。用户可以修改CSS样式或通过设计器界面直接设置样式属性。

4. 如果我遇到问题,我该如何寻求帮助?

大部分开源项目都有活跃的社区,可以通过GitHub的Issues板块提出问题,或者查阅项目的文档和Wiki。

结论

可视化表单设计器在GitHub上是一个蓬勃发展的领域,拥有许多开源项目可供选择。无论是个人开发者还是企业团队,都可以利用这些工具轻松创建和管理表单。希望本文能为您在选择和使用可视化表单设计器时提供有价值的参考。

正文完